How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Central West End?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Central West End Studio Apartments | $1,271 | $700 | $3,000 |
| Central West End 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,584 | $701 | $4,000 |
| Central West End 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,010 | $726 | $4,545 |
| Central West End 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,407 | $822 | $5,850 |
| Central West End 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,385 | $870 | $3,800 |
How much does it cost to rent a home in Central West End?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2 Bedroom Homes | $1,757 | $695 | $3,350 |
| 3 Bedroom Homes | $2,502 | $1,850 | $3,800 |
| 4 Bedroom Homes | $2,710 | $1,350 | $3,995 |
| 5 Bedroom Homes | $4,550 | $4,550 | $4,550 |
| 6 Bedroom Homes | $3,200 | $3,200 | $3,200 |
